What does snail mucin do for skin?

Snail mucin is a Korean skincare staple used mainly to hydrate and give skin a plump, dewy, smoother-looking finish. Many people also like it for soothing the look of post-blemish marks. Its benefits are cosmetic and hydration-focused rather than medical treatment.
More detail
It works as a humectant, drawing moisture into the skin, and pairs well with hyaluronic acid and niacinamide.
๐ฐ๐ท Snail secretion filtrate (๋ฌํฝ์ด ์ ์ก) is one of the most recognizable Korean beauty ingredients worldwide.
